About BCUEDA

Bridging the Gaps for Small Business

The BC Urban Entrepreneur Development Association's mandate continues to evolve.  Through the development of new local business partnerships, BCUEDA has created a stronger more comprehensive vision that connects businesses to resources and tools needed for implementation, growth and sustainability.

This new approach called the Five Pillars of Success, identifies and addresses the roles and relationships of all major business organizations with their respective clients. This process allows new entrepreneurs, as well as current business owners and professionals, to find benchmarks to clearly identify and analyze the barriers to success in their vision, mission and day to day business operations.

BCUEDA has worked hard to solidify the assessment and viability of a business idea, and the development and implementation of a strong business plan. Over the past nine years recognition through the Inspiration Awards event has also been a huge success. One of the gaps identified by many of our new entrepreneurs and small business owners is the need to deal with ongoing problems and challenges with limited resources in information, advising and mentoring. Not anymore.

Our new Inspiring Business Partnerships now connects everyone. In July 2006, BCUEDA has now partnered with the key business organizations in the lower mainland to become the premier facilitator of business training, from start-up through sustainability. Relationships include; SOHO, SUCCESS, local Chambers of Commerce, Community Economic Development Managers, municipal and provincial government, Tech Vibes, Vancouver Chapters of BNI and Entrepreneur Meet-up, Adult Learning Centres and 25 local business experts who assist in development and facilitation.

These new partnerships will:

  • Expand the network to include all businesses in the lower mainland

  • Increase the accessible number of participants in the network to 12,000 and growing

  • Create a framework or "blueprint" to ensure business viability and success

  • Build each business' network base and assist them with market expansion

  • Explore and address multi-lingual and cultural business issues

  • Offer specific personal and business development workshops

  • Launch a market specific online newsletter

  • Market a comprehensive events calendar into 2007

  • Sponsor networking events all over the lower mainland

  • Track industry and business needs through confidential surveys

  • Manage research and follow trends to assist in future business planning for clients

  • Connect new entrepreneurs to mentors

  • Develop a business incubator system
